About the role

  • Plan, lead, and oversee Elastic consulting engagements (remote and on-site) to maximize customer value from Elastic products.
  • Architect, implement, configure Elastic solutions, focusing on platform architecture, solution design, and capacity planning in mission-critical environments.
  • Build strong relationships as a customer advocate, ensuring excellent communication and collaboration.
  • Develop and present demos and proof-of-concepts that showcase the value of the Elastic Stack.
  • Conduct data modeling, query development, optimization, and cluster tuning for scalable, high-performance search and analytics.
  • Collaborate with other consultants to solve complex technical challenges in a team-oriented environment.
  • Review and approve technical consulting reports that articulate project outcomes and recommendations.
  • Mentor and coach consultants through enablement programs, shadowing, and ongoing training.
  • Participate in technical interviews to assess and onboard new consultants.
  • Work effectively in a remote, highly distributed team environment, with periodic on-site engagements.

Requirements

  • Active U.S. Federal security clearance (Secret or higher)
  • Anticipate working remotely with some travel
  • At least 3 years of experience as a consultant or technical instructor in client-facing engagements.
  • Proven ability to work with customers to capture requirements, plan, and deliver technical solutions aligned with business needs.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ience as a Systems Engineer/Administrator, Network Engineer/Administrator, Cloud Engineer/Administrator, or similar role.
  • Build and operate secure cybersecurity data pipelines into Elastic.
  • Proficiency in designing, implementing, and optimizing solutions with Elasticsearch or similar distributed data technologies.
  • Strong understanding of Linux, Unix, and Windows operating systems, including command-line interfaces.
  • Familiarity with information retrieval and analytics domains.
  • Experience with c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ud).
  • Programming experience with at least one language (e.g., Java, Python, JavaScript, Ruby).
  • Experience with databases, including SQL, Elasticsearch, Redis, MongoDB, or similar NoSQL technologies.
  • Ability to quickly learn and adapt to new Elastic technologies.
